I wasn’t able to make it out to day one of Riot Fest at Douglas Park, but Kari was there to take pictures and snapped some great ones of Gwen Stefani and No Doubt. The Anaheim natives weren’t high on my list of bands I wanted to see, but all the accounts I’ve heard make it sound like I missed a good time. A “Hella Good” time, if you will. Here’s a setlist from the show: Hella Good, It’s My Life, Underneath It All, Ex-Girlfriend, Happy Now?, Hey Baby, Sparkle, New, Simple Kind Of Life, Excuse Me Mister, Sunday Morning, Bathwater, Don’t Speak, Just A Girl, Spiderwebs (Encore)
